You can patch Gameboy games with this and use Savestates.
https://github.com/mattcurrie/gb-save-states

Works well with Gameboy games, but unfortunately not with Gameboy Color games.

Creating a new save function for a specific game (because this is what this really is; they aren't really savestates) can vary from very easy to nearly impossible depending on the game, but the important part is that this only works for a specific game. This is not a generic method that will work with any game you throw at it, or even a subset of them. Every game needs to be modified (creating a different patch for each one of them) to introduce the new save functionality that can be invoked at will with a button press.
